Co-sponsor HB 4148
In committee · Oregon House · Co-sponsor
Relating to salmonid habitat restoration; prescribing an effective date.

Directs Department of State Lands, in consultation with State Department of Fish and Wildlife, to establish salmon credit program to encourage voluntary restoration of salmonid habitat and allow persons to meet compensatory mitigation obligations. Establishes Salmon Credit Trust Fund. Takes effect on 91st day following adjournment sine die.
